WebApr 10, 2024 · The Cmdlets are grouped into modules. To get all the cmdlets in a module, type “ get-command –module ”. For example: iSCSI Target cmdlets: Get-command -module iSCSITarget. iSCSI Initiator cmdlets: Get-command -module iSCSI. Volume, partition, disk, storage pool and related cmdlets: Get-command -module storage. WebDec 14, 2024 · The first step is to query the status of the iSCSI service: Get-Service -Name MSiSCSI If it turns out that the service has to be started, you can do this with the following command: Start-Service -Name MSiSCSI Next, change the start type to automatic, so that it will be executed again every time the computer is rebooted.
